Sell Your Treadmill in Surat

Used treadmills in Surat typically sell for ₹3,150 to ₹26,000 (about $33 to $275). Treadmills are heavy, hard to move and often bought on impulse, which keeps the second-hand market well supplied and prices low.

What treadmills are worth

What lifts the price

  • Belt and deck with even wear and correct tension
  • Folding frames, which are far easier to move

What pulls it down

  • Non-folding commercial frames that are very hard to move
  • Dead consoles, which often cannot be replaced

Working out what yours is worth

  • Run it at walking and running speed and listen to the motor
  • Check belt tension and look for wear down the centre

Getting it ready

  • Run it at walking and running speed and listen for belt slip, motor whine or a grinding roller.
  • Check the belt for wear down the centre and confirm the console, incline and safety key all work.

Photograph

  • The console lit and running, with the speed visible
  • The belt surface close up, showing centre wear

Put in the description

  • Assembled and folded dimensions, plus approximate weight
  • Which floor it is on and whether there are stairs

Sharply seasonal. January is by far the strongest month, with a secondary lift in autumn. Selling one in June typically means accepting a much lower price or waiting.

How heavy is it and can I move it alone?

Give the weight and answer plainly. Most treadmills need two people and a van, and a buyer who arrives alone in a hatchback is a wasted afternoon for both of you.
